1.0.10 • Published 4 years ago
oen-utils v1.0.10
- 安装 (Introduction)
- 加载此模块 (Loading the module)
- 常用APIs (Common Usage) - 安全运行 (safeRun) - 阻塞睡眠 (sleep) - 阻塞睡眠 (isEmpty) - 字符串转数字 (parseInt) - 替换所有 (replaceAll) - 移除字符串中所有的空格 (trimAll) - 常用汉字 (cyHanzi)
Introduction
安装 (Introduction)
npm install oen-utilsLoading
加载此模块 (Loading the module)
// CommonJS
const utils = require('oen-utils');
// ES Module
import utils from 'oen-utils';如果你想在全局使用 (if you want to use the global)
const utils = require('oen-utils');
if (!globalThis.utils) {
globalThis.utils = utils;
}Usage
常用APIs (Common Usage)
safeRun
const utils = require('oen-utils');
let data = utils.safeRun(() => {
return "this data";
});
console.log(data);sleep
Note: sleep 传入的阻塞时间内部使用的是setTimeoutconst utils = require('oen-utils');
await utils.sleep(2000);
console.log("run");isEmpty
Note: 判断传入进来的对象是否为空,如果是数字则是否为0const utils = require('oen-utils');
let res = utils.isEmpty("");
console.log(res);parseInt
Note: 提取传入的字符串中的数字并转化为数字类型,如果没有数字则返回nullconst utils = require('oen-utils');
let res = utils.parseInt("asdt7s7ad67a8da9");
console.log(res);replaceAll
Note: 替换所有指定的字符串const utils = require('oen-utils');
let str = "asdbada";
let newStr = utils.replaceAll("b","",str);
console.log(newStr);trimAll
Note: 移除字符串中所有的空字符串const utils = require('oen-utils');
let str = " sadas dsa dsadsadasd ";
let newStr = utils.trimAll(str);
console.log(newStr);cyHanzi
Note: 返回常用的中国汉字const utils = require('oen-utils');
let hanzi = utils.cyHanzi();
console.log(hanzi);